  • Page takes 40.4s to load
    Users abandon at ~3s — you're 37.9s over the 2.5s threshold
    → Optimize render-blocking resources, preload the hero image, and compress images
  • Page feels frozen for 1.2s
    Clicks on the primary CTA are ignored while JavaScript runs
    → Break up long tasks; defer non-critical JavaScript to post-hydration
  • No HSTS header
    Returning visitors are briefly exposed to downgrade attacks on first request
    → Set Strict-Transport-Security: max-age=31536000; includeSubDomains
  • No Content-Security-Policy header
    Higher XSS blast radius — one compromised script can exfiltrate the checkout form
    → Ship a reporting-only CSP first, then enforce once violations are clean
  • Content is hard to read
    Graduate-level reading difficulty — limits the addressable audience for product or blog pages
    → Shorten sentences; replace jargon with plain language; target Flesch ease ≥60

Observations (3)

jQuery loaded alongside a modern framework

Both jQuery and Svelte are loaded. Modern frameworks handle DOM manipulation natively. jQuery may be unnecessary and adds ~30KB to the page weight. Check the Performance tab for bundle analysis.

→ Performance

No build tool detected

A framework (Amazon Route 53) was detected but no bundler was identified. The build tool may not be detectable from output patterns, or the site may use the framework's built-in bundler.

Complex technology stack detected

21 technologies identified. A complex stack increases maintenance burden and attack surface. Consider whether all components are actively needed.
